Looking to do my first BRRRR out of state and I am wondering what to have on a checklist if I were to have someone go take a look at a property for me. Would it be best to just have a general contractor to go look at the property?

Thank you guys in advance!

A GC is suitable for estimating rehab costs, but consider hiring a property manager or investor-friendly realtor for unbiased opinions.

Video Walkthrough – Have them record a wide-angle video of the interior and exterior to capture the whole condition.

Floor Plan Mapping – Use an app like MagicPlan to create a detailed floor plan with measurements.

Major Systems Check – Roof, foundation, HVAC, plumbing, and electrical—any red flags?
